Tei Shi and Rome Fortune revisit the former’s “Go Slow,” which appears on her Verde EP. The track finds the Atlanta native responding to the singer’s lyrics of the original version. With Shi asking her lover to slow things down, Rome’s verse delivers an interesting contrast with its sharp tone. On why he chose to collaborate with Tei Shi, Rome explains to The FADER, “I’ve been a fan of Tei Shi for a while now, so finally being able to work with her and have a product out is super exciting for me.”

Tei Shi returned the compliment:

“I’m a big fan of Rome and was excited to have him on the track, he’s dope,” she told us. “This is one of the most fun songs for me and having him on it was a cool extension of where my head was at when I made it.”
